OpenSSL在Linux上如何实现数据备份与恢复
导读:OpenSSL是一个强大的加密工具,可以用于在Linux上进行数据备份和恢复。以下是使用OpenSSL进行数据备份和恢复的基本步骤: 数据备份 生成私钥和证书: 使用OpenSSL生成私钥:openssl genpkey -algor...
OpenSSL是一个强大的加密工具,可以用于在Linux上进行数据备份和恢复。以下是使用OpenSSL进行数据备份和恢复的基本步骤:
数据备份
-
生成私钥和证书:
- 使用OpenSSL生成私钥:
openssl genpkey -algorithm RSA -out private.key -aes256 - 生成自签名证书:
openssl req -new -x509 -days 365 -key private.key -out certificate.crt
- 使用OpenSSL生成私钥:
-
备份数据:
- 使用OpenSSL的
enc命令对数据进行加密备份:openssl enc -aes-256-cbc -salt -in data.txt -out data.enc -pass pass:yourpassword - 这将生成一个加密的文件
data.enc。
- 使用OpenSSL的
-
备份私钥:
- 使用OpenSSL的
rsa命令备份私钥:openssl rsa -in private.key -out private_backup.key -passin pass:yourpassword
- 使用OpenSSL的
数据恢复
-
解密数据:
- 使用OpenSSL的
enc命令解密数据:openssl enc -d -aes-256-cbc -in data.enc -out data_decrypted.txt -pass pass:yourpassword
- 使用OpenSSL的
-
恢复私钥:
- 使用OpenSSL的
rsa命令恢复私钥:openssl rsa -in private_backup.key -out private_restored.key -passin pass:yourpassword
- 使用OpenSSL的
注意事项
- 安全性:确保备份文件和私钥的安全性,避免泄露。
- 密码管理:妥善管理加密密码,避免忘记密码导致数据无法恢复。
- 定期备份:定期进行数据备份,以防止数据丢失。
通过以上步骤,你可以使用OpenSSL在Linux上实现数据的安全备份和恢复。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: OpenSSL在Linux上如何实现数据备份与恢复
本文地址: https://pptw.com/jishu/777842.html
